The correct meaning of the idiom "at her fingertips" is readily available.
The phrase "at her fingertips" means having something easily accessible or within one's immediate reach, either physically or mentally. In this context, it implies that the secretary had the information easily accessible and ready to use.
Related Idioms:
At one’s beck and call: Always ready to obey someone or be available when needed.
- Hindi Meaning: किसी की हर समय सहायता के लिए तैयार
- Example: The assistant was at her boss's beck and call.
On the tip of one’s tongue: About to be remembered or said, but not fully recalled.
- Hindi Meaning: जबान पर होना लेकिन याद न आना
- Example: His name is on the tip of my tongue, but I can’t recall it.
In a flash: Very quickly or immediately.
- Hindi Meaning: झट से, बहुत तेज़ी से
- Example: The solution came to her in a flash.
At hand: Nearby or easily accessible.
- Hindi Meaning: निकट या आसानी से उपलब्ध
- Example: Keep your tools at hand while working on the project.
